angular getrangelabel 使用
Angular是一个流行的JavaScript框架,被广泛应用于Web开发。在Angular中,getrangelabel是一个非常有用的指令,用于生成一组连续的数字范围。本文将为你介绍如何使用getrangelabel指令,以及一些实例。
第一步:安装Angular
安装Angular需要使用Node.js的npm包管理器。打开终端并输入以下命令:
npm install -g @angular/cli
这将在全局安装Angular CLI。
第二步:创建一个新的Angular应用程序
使用Angular CLI创建新的Angular应用程序。在终端输入以下命令:
ng new my-app
这将在当前文件夹中创建一个名为my-app的新应用程序。
第三步:导入MatFormFieldModule
要使用getrangelabel指令,我们需要导入MatFormFieldModule模块。在dule.ts文件中添加以下代码:
import { MatFormFieldModule } from '@angular/material/form-field';
@NgModule({
declarations: [
AppComponent
],
imports: [
BrowserModule,
MatFormFieldModule
],
providers: [],
bootstrap: [AppComponent]
})
export class AppModule { }
第四步:使用getrangelabel指令
现在我们可以在应用程序中使用getrangelabel指令了。在appponent.html文件中添加以下代码:
<mat-form-field appearance="fill">
<mat-label>Range:</mat-label>
<mat-select>
<mat-option *ngFor="let i of [] | getrangelabel: 1:10" [value]="i">{{i}}</mat-option>
</mat-select>
</mat-form-field>
这将创建一个mat-select元素,其中包含1至10的数字范围。
在该示例中,我们将getrangelabel指令与*ngFor结合使用来生成数字范围。我们传递两个参数,即范围的开始数字和结束数字。在本例中,范围从1开始,结束于10。*ngFor和getrangelabel指令将生成一组10个选项,从1到10。
第五步:更改数字范围
要更改数字范围,请更改*ngFor参数。例如,要生成一个范围为11至20的数字,请将第二个参数更改为20,如下所示:
<mat-option *ngFor="let i of [] | getrangelabel: 11:20" [value]="i">{{i}}</mat-option>
这将生成11至20的数字范围。
总结
angular安装 getrangelabel指令是一个非常有用的Angular指令,用于生成连续数字范围。要使用这个指令,我们需要先安装Angular并导入MatFormFieldModule,并结合* ngFor使用它。本文通过一个简单的示例展示了如何使用getrangelabel指令。希望这对你有所帮助!
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论